The 1964 Civil Rights Act was important to Georgia's history because it marked a significant step towards ending racial segregation and discrimination in the state. The act prohibited disc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ex, or national origin in publicly owned facilities, employment, and education. This was particularly significant in Georgia, which had a long history of racial segregation and discriminatory practices. The act helped to bring about greater equality and civil rights for African Americans in the state and paved the way for further advancements in the civil rights movement.
